Hong Kong, March 21 -- Air China, China Southern Airlines (CSA) and China Eastern Airlines (CEA) are allowing passengers using their apps to browse and book flights operated by competitors, Yicai reports. Read More Passengers can freely book the best option for their needs without any additional fees, with payments settled at a later date. However, prices for the same flight vary across the platforms of the three carriers with the lowest fare usually displayed on the operator's own site. The three airlines began trialing the service last year on routes between their home cities of Beijing, Shanghai and Guangzhou, an insider told Yicai.
